The "Sticky" vs "Non-Sticky" Factor

This is the most important classification in online gambling.Non-Sticky Bonuses allow you to play with your own cash first and withdraw your winnings at any time as long as you haven't touched the bonus funds.Sticky Bonuses (also known as Parachute bonuses) lock your entire balance—even your own real money—until the wagering is 100% complete.
